Quantum Cryptography

study guides for every class

that actually explain what's on your next test

Quantum bit

from class:

Quantum Cryptography

Definition

A quantum bit, or qubit, is the fundamental unit of quantum information, analogous to a classical bit but with the unique ability to exist in a superposition of states. This means that a qubit can represent both 0 and 1 simultaneously, thanks to the principles of quantum mechanics, allowing for exponentially greater computational power. Qubits are crucial for quantum computing and cryptography, as they enable complex calculations and secure communication through quantum entanglement and interference.

congrats on reading the definition of quantum bit.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Unlike classical bits that are either 0 or 1, qubits can be in a superposition, allowing quantum computers to perform many calculations at once.
  2. Qubits are typically represented using physical systems like photons, ions, or superconducting circuits.
  3. The state of a qubit can be described mathematically using complex numbers on the Bloch sphere representation.
  4. Qubits can be manipulated using quantum gates which change their state through unitary operations, enabling quantum algorithms.
  5. Measurement of a qubit causes it to collapse from its superposition into one of its basis states (0 or 1), influencing the outcome of quantum computations.

Review Questions

  • How does the concept of superposition enhance the capabilities of quantum bits compared to classical bits?
    • Superposition allows quantum bits to represent both 0 and 1 at the same time, which dramatically increases computational capabilities compared to classical bits that can only be in one state at a time. This means that quantum computers can process a vast amount of information simultaneously. The ability to exploit superposition enables efficient solutions for complex problems that would take classical computers an impractical amount of time to solve.
  • In what ways do quantum gates manipulate qubits to enable quantum computations?
    • Quantum gates operate on qubits by performing specific transformations that change their states based on the principles of quantum mechanics. They utilize operations like rotations and phase shifts, allowing for complex algorithms to be executed within a quantum circuit. By manipulating the qubits through various gates, such as the Hadamard or CNOT gate, quantum computers can create entangled states and implement quantum algorithms that leverage superposition and entanglement for enhanced processing power.
  • Evaluate the impact of entanglement on the functionality of qubits in quantum cryptography.
    • Entanglement significantly enhances the security features of quantum cryptography by ensuring that any attempt at eavesdropping on the communication can be detected. When qubits are entangled, measuring one immediately affects the other, even across distances. This property allows for protocols like Quantum Key Distribution (QKD), where any disturbance due to an unauthorized observer alters the states of the entangled qubits, revealing potential security breaches. Thus, entangled qubits form the backbone of secure communication in quantum cryptography.
ยฉ 2024 Fiveable Inc. All rights reserved.
APยฎ and SATยฎ are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ides